R. Craig Hogan, Ph.D., is an author and researcher known for exploring evidence and philosophical perspectives concerning life after death. In discussions about The “REAL” Afterlife, Hogan examines reports of near-death experiences, mediumship accounts, and historical spiritual traditions that suggest consciousness may continue beyond physical death. His work focuses on comparing case studies, personal testimonies, and metaphysical interpretations in an effort to understand how different cultures and researchers approach the concept of survival of consciousness. Hogan’s writings encourage thoughtful reflection on mortality, spiritual belief, and the enduring human question of what may lie beyond physical life.
